A conference has been organised by the Irish Farmers Journal and the Ulster Farmers’ Union to open the discussion around future milk pricing in Northern Ireland, and how this might contribute to a more sustainable industry.

The one-day conference will consider the challenges that lie ahead for NI dairy farmers and key issues to ensuring future profitability.

Speakers include Ian McCluggage from CAFRE, Michael Haverty from The Andersons Centre, Dr John Bailey from AFBI, Dr Joe Patton from Teagasc, Dr Laurence Shalloo from Teagasc and Chris Osborne from the Ulster Farmers’ Union.

The event is free to attend and takes place on Thursday 12 October in the Seagoe Hotel, Portadown, Co Armagh. Online registration is required before the event.
